This question has been asked at least 3 times a week. do a search over the next couple of pages and you should find your answeres.
But here are a few things to ask as you look.
1- how do i want to drive it, bash, race, or just on the street
2- will i be jumping alot?
3- parts availablity, What does your local hobby shop carry
And finally all MT's are good. and they all have there probs things will break, and you will ant to upgrade those as they break.
